Applications of Neuroevolution in AI
Solving Complex Problems
Neuroevolution is a powerful tool in AI that uses evolutionary algorithms to train neural networks, allowing them to adapt and evolve to solve complex problems. This approach involves evolving neural network structures and weights over multiple generations, enabling AI systems to tackle challenges that are difficult for traditional algorithms to solve. By combining the principles of evolution with neural networks, neuroevolution creates intelligent systems capable of learning and improving their performance over time. Potentials and Limitations of Neuroevolution
One of the key advantages of neuroevolution lies in its ability to adapt and optimize neural networks without human intervention, potentially leading to the creation of more efficient AI models. However, this approach also faces limitations in scalability and complexity, as evolving complex neural networks can be computationally expensive and time-consuming. Balancing these potentials and limitations will be crucial for the widespread implementation of neuroevolution in the field of artificial intelligence.

FAQ
Q: What is neuroevolution?
A: Neuroevolution is a technique in artificial intelligence that applies evolutionary algorithms to optimize neural networks for various tasks, such as classification, regression, or control.
Q: How does neuroevolution differ from traditional AI algorithms?
A: Neuroevolution differs from traditional AI algorithms by evolving the structure and parameters of neural networks through genetic algorithms or other evolutionary strategies, rather than using explicit programming or learning from labeled data.
Q: What are the advantages of using neuroevolution in AI?
A: Neuroevolution offers advantages such as the ability to automatically design complex neural network architectures, adapt to changing environments without retraining, and explore a wider range of solutions compared to manual design or optimization methods.

Q: What are some applications of neuroevolution in AI?
A: Neuroevolution has been successfully applied to various AI tasks, including game playing, robotics, pattern recognition, and optimization problems. It has shown promise in creating adaptive and efficient AI systems for real-world applications.
Q: What are some challenges or limitations of neuroevolution in AI?
A: Some challenges of neuroevolution include high computational costs, difficult scalability to large-scale problems, and potential for suboptimal solutions due to genetic drift or premature convergence. Research is ongoing to address these challenges and improve the effectiveness of neuroevolution in AI.
